MySQL中字符串类型详解(包含保存字符串的方法和应用场景)
导读:摘要:MySQL是一种常用的关系型数据库管理系统,其字符串类型是数据库中重要的数据类型之一。本文将详细介绍MySQL中字符串类型的保存方法和应用场景。1. VARCHAR类型VARCHAR是一种可变长度的字符串类型,VARCHAR类型的存储...
摘要:MySQL是一种常用的关系型数据库管理系统,其字符串类型是数据库中重要的数据类型之一。本文将详细介绍MySQL中字符串类型的保存方法和应用场景。
1. VARCHAR类型
VARCHAR是一种可变长度的字符串类型,VARCHAR类型的存储空间为实际字符串长度加1个字节。
应用场景:VARCHAR类型适用于存储长度不固定的字符数据,如邮件地址、用户名等。
2. CHAR类型
CHAR是一种定长的字符串类型,其长度在0到255之间。CHAR类型的存储空间为固定长度,不受实际字符串长度影响。
应用场景:CHAR类型适用于存储长度固定的字符数据,如性别、国籍等。
3. TEXT类型
TEXT是一种可变长度的字符串类型,与VARCHAR类型不同的是,TEXT类型的存储空间为实际字符串长度。
应用场景:TEXT类型适用于存储长度不固定的大文本数据,如文章内容、博客评论等。
4. BLOB类型
BLOB是一种二进制大对象类型,BLOB类型的存储空间为实际二进制数据长度。
应用场景:BLOB类型适用于存储二进制数据,如图片、音频等。
总结:在MySQL中,根据不同的数据类型和实际需求,选择合适的字符串类型可以有效地提高数据库的存储效率和查询效率。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: MySQL中字符串类型详解(包含保存字符串的方法和应用场景)
本文地址: https://pptw.com/jishu/292639.html